How to get current system date?

Hi all,

I am new to Dynamics. Can anyone tell me how to assign the current system time to a variable.

     systemDateGet();

    Using SystemDateGet(), i am able to get only todays date. I need to get current system time in this format 09:58:43

    I think you can use smth like

    time2StrHMS(timenow()) or

    time2str(timenow(),1,1)

    Also take a look at class \System Documentation\Classes\DateTimeUtil
